C#中的写入流 :
本人想以输入一个文本信息,把它保存到text文本信息中,
在输入不同的信息有保存在了text文本信息中, 但是本人的现象是,当本人输入一条的时候,可以,在输入一条的时候把第一次
输入的数据给覆盖掉了,这是什么原因啊?
求指导?
本人想以输入一个文本信息,把它保存到text文本信息中,
在输入不同的信息有保存在了text文本信息中, 但是本人的现象是,当本人输入一条的时候,可以,在输入一条的时候把第一次
输入的数据给覆盖掉了,这是什么原因啊?
求指导?
解决方案
10
StreamWriter writer = new StreamWriter(“log.txt”, true);//true表示允许追加
writer.WriteLine();
writer.Write(DateTime.Now);
writer.WriteLine(“*****************************************”);
writer.Flush();
最后别忘了关闭文本
writer.Close()
writer.WriteLine();
writer.Write(DateTime.Now);
writer.WriteLine(“*****************************************”);
writer.Flush();
最后别忘了关闭文本
writer.Close()
10
sorry
public void writeText(string filePath) { File.AppendAllText(filePath, txtUserName.Text.Trim().Replace("\n", "\r\n")); }